Ventana al mundo
Photo: Jdvillalobos,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Window to the World is a public monument located in Barranquilla, Colombia. It was built in 2018 to commemorate the 23rd Central American and Caribbean Games, which the city hosted. Ventana al mundo is situated 1¼ km south of Muelle Mallorquín.

Bocas de Ceniza
Locality
Photo: Moyogo, CC BY-SA 2.5.
Bocas de Ceniza is the mouth of the Magdalena River in the Caribbean Sea. It owes its name to the dusky color ocean waters take to receive the river. At present, the river flows into the sea through an artificial canal built in the 1930s. Bocas de Ceniza is situated 7 km north of Muelle Mallorquín.
